The Beckhoff EL5152, part of the EL EtherCAT Terminals series, features two channels and a 4-fold quadrature decoder for precise signal evaluation. It supports a limit frequency of 400,000 increments/s and operates at a nominal voltage of 24 V DC. Weighing approximately 50 g, it functions within -25 to +60°C.

Product Description:
The EL5152 EtherCat Terminal of Beckhoff is specially designed for industrial automation applications. It is widely applicable in industries for the connection of different field devices.
The EL5152 EtherCat terminal has a space-efficient design and includes LEDs to visually indicate signal or status. It typically draws 130 milliamps from the EtherCAT communication bus. The module wiring system allows for pluggable connectors. It is able to handle two encoder signal channels. It operates reliably within -25…+60°C temperature range. Its housing is made of durable polycarbonate plastic, which is lightweight and strong. It complies with electromagnetic compatibility standards both in resisting interference and limiting emissions. The module mounts securely on standard DIN rails used in industrial cabinets. Its EtherCat communication and field wiring are electrically isolated up to 500 volts to prevent interference and damage. It is able to process up to 100 kHz quadrature encoder signals with 4x decoding. It is designed to withstand industrial levels of vibration and shock without malfunctioning. This terminal supports very fine position measurements, even finer than what the encoder natively provides via interpolation. The terminal provides 24V power (within range) to the connected encoders. It has a mass approximately equal to 50 grams which eases train on DIN rail mounting and helps in compact installations.
The EL series module can connect mechanically and electrically to other terminals using an interlocking system for secure and tidy installations. It accepts single ended encoder signals following standard logic level specs. The module offers advanced features like ultra-fine interpolation, speed or frequency measurement and counter functionality. It accepts different wire types connected using a spring clamp, actuated with a screwdriver. Its internal counters can be configured for 16-bit or 32-bit operation which depends on resolution and count range needs.
Frequently Asked Questions about EL5152:
Q: How does the 500 V electrical isolation benefit the EL5152 EtherCAT Terminal?
A: Electrical isolation in the EL5152 prevents damage from voltage spikes and ensures reliable data transmission. It also protects the EtherCAT network from field wiring faults.
Q: Why is 4x quadrature decoding important in the EL5152 EtherCAT Terminal?
A: 4x decoding allows the EL5152 to achieve higher position resolution from fewer encoder pulses. This improves control precision in high-speed applications.
Q: How does the 1/256 bit microincrement feature enhance performance in Beckhoff EL5152?
A: The microincrement feature in EL5152 enables ultra-fine interpolation, allowing for smoother and more precise motion control. It is critical for precision machining and robotics.
Q: What advantage does the 12 mm compact design offer for the EL5152 EtherCAT Terminal?
A: The slim 12 mm design helps maximize space efficiency inside control cabinets. It allows denser installations without overheating or wiring difficulties.
Q: How does the 100 kHz limit frequency impact the EL5152 EtherCAT Terminal's performance?
A: The 100 kHz limit frequency ensures that the EL5152 can process very fast encoder signals. It supports high-speed motion systems without signal loss.
